Lines Matching refs:TextureSizeCase
65 class TextureSizeCase : public TestCase
80 TextureSizeCase (Context& context, const char* name, const char* desc, TextureType type, int samples);
81 ~TextureSizeCase (void);
112 TextureSizeCase::TextureSizeCase (Context& context, const char* name, const char* desc, TextureType type, int samples)
128 TextureSizeCase::~TextureSizeCase (void)
133 void TextureSizeCase::init (void)
240 void TextureSizeCase::deinit (void)
267 TextureSizeCase::IterateResult TextureSizeCase::iterate (void)
329 std::string TextureSizeCase::genFragmentSource (void)
376 glw::GLenum TextureSizeCase::getTextureGLTarget (void)
392 glw::GLenum TextureSizeCase::getTextureGLInternalFormat (void)
408 void TextureSizeCase::createTexture (const tcu::IVec3& size)
428 void TextureSizeCase::deleteTexture (void)
441 void TextureSizeCase::runShader (tcu::Surface& dst, const tcu::IVec3& size)
489 bool TextureSizeCase::verifyImage (const tcu::Surface& dst)
532 TextureSizeCase::TextureType type;
536 { TextureSizeCase::TEXTURE_FLOAT_2D, "texture_2d" },
537 { TextureSizeCase::TEXTURE_FLOAT_2D_ARRAY, "texture_2d_array" },
538 { TextureSizeCase::TEXTURE_INT_2D, "texture_int_2d" },
539 { TextureSizeCase::TEXTURE_INT_2D_ARRAY, "texture_int_2d_array" },
540 { TextureSizeCase::TEXTURE_UINT_2D, "texture_uint_2d" },
541 { TextureSizeCase::TEXTURE_UINT_2D_ARRAY, "texture_uint_2d_array" },
553 addChild(new TextureSizeCase(m_context, name.c_str(), desc.c_str(), samplerTypes[samplerTypeNdx].type, sampleCounts[sampleCountNdx]));